About Our Opportunity

Are you seeking a sustainable career with variety and purpose, working for an ethical employer making a difference to our planet?

The automotive industry is transitioning towards net-zero and electric vehicles. Our ELV teams play a crucial role in recycling and repurposing materials from end-of-life vehicles, contributing to environmental sustainability and resource conservation.

This role supports our bold goal to become a provider of net-zero carbon sustainable materials by 2040, helping to create a better world for future generations.

This is a regional position covering South West sites (mainly Gloucester, Sharpness, Cardiff, and Swindon). As Area ELV Supervisor, you will support ELV teams in processing and depolluting vehicles efficiently, meeting targets, and ensuring safety and sustainability standards.

What You Will Be Doing

  • Hands-on role involving understanding vehicle components and identifying opportunities for reuse, recycling, and repurposing to save carbon
  • Travel to sites within your area to support vehicle processing and depollution
  • Collaborate with ELV Teams to meet production targets
  • Ensure depollution processes follow SOPs
  • Work with the ELV Area Manager to optimize recycling operations
  • Support safety, sustainability, and efficiency initiatives
  • Contribute ideas to grow ELV volumes and improve processes
  • Maintain control of waste products (oils, tyres, etc.)
  • Accurate documentation and record-keeping
  • Promote health and safety practices within the team
  • Report SHEQ concerns promptly

Who We Are

Our purpose is to create a future where materials are reused rather than extracted from the planet. At EMR, we recycle 10 million tonnes of metals and plastics annually, saving 19 million tonnes of carbon, reducing landfill, and conserving resources.
